Hi all,

I am happy to inform you that the Italian translation of the Django documentation is ready.

Italian translations of required resources 'index', 'intro' and 'website-strings' are completed.

Other resources 'contents', 'faq', 'glossary', 'misc' are also fully translated.

I've just opened the PR #29 with the new Italian translations.

I hope to see it soon published.
